Nature of Business ABC Holdings Limited comprises financial services operations in Botswana, Zimbabwe, Zambia, Mozambique, Tanzania and Mal awi. ABCH was created by various sponsors who previously owned separate business and financial interests in various sma l l to medium sized banking and financial institutions throughout Southern and Central Africa.

BancABC: Changes to the Board of Directors
African Banking Corporation Botswana - 08 June, 2010
Following the retirement of the long serving director and Chairman of the Company, Mr Oliver Chidawu, the board has nominated Mr Howard Buttery as the new Chairman with effect from 1 June 2010. Howard Buttery is the retiring Executive Chairman of the Johannesburg Stock Exchange listed capital equipment company Bell Equipment. Howard has an extensive knowledge of the African business landscape accumulated over more than 40 years of working experience. The board is of the view that Howard will make a significant contribution to the group as Chairman and will build on the outstanding work of his predecessor.

INTERIM GROUP RESULTS FOR THE SIX MONTHS ENDED 30 JUNE 2003
African Banking Corporation Botswana - 13 Aug, 2003
The group delivered reduced headline earnings on a historical cost basis of BWP14.4 million compared to BWP25.5 million in the previous year. The decline in earnings can be partially attributed to the appreciation of the reporting currency, Botswana pula, which rose by 21% against the US dollar since 30 June 2002.
